Scientists identify key factors in heart cell creation

Sunday, April 26, 2009 - 13:07 in Biology & Nature

Scientists at the Gladstone Institute of Cardiovascular Disease have identified for the first time key genetic factors that drive the process of generating new heart cells. The discovery, reported in the current issue of the journal Nature, provides important new directions on how stem cells may be used to repair damaged hearts.
